Basement Drainage Installation in Boston, MA
Basement drainage installation services involve setting up systems to effectively manage excess water around a property’s foundation. These systems typically include drainage pipes, sump pumps, and other components designed to divert water away from the basement area, helping to prevent flooding, moisture buildup, and water damage. Projects may range from installing new drainage solutions during basement finishing or renovation to upgrading existing systems to improve water management and protect the property’s structural integrity.

Common Basement Drainage Installation Jobs
Basement Drainage Systems - Proper drainage systems help prevent water accumulation and basement flooding.
French Drains - Installing French drains directs excess water away from the foundation.
Sump Pump Installations - Sump pumps remove water that enters the basement to keep it dry.
Drainage Channeling - Channeling solutions guide water around the foundation to reduce moisture issues.
Waterproofing Drains - Drainage installations support basement waterproofing efforts for long-term dryness.
Foundation Drainage - Foundation drainage helps maintain structural integrity by managing water flow.
Basement Drainage Installation Questions
What is basement drainage installation? It involves setting up systems to direct water away from a basement to prevent flooding and water damage.
Why is proper drainage important for basements? Effective drainage reduces the risk of water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age caused by excess moisture.
What types of drainage systems are commonly installed? Common options include interior perimeter drains, exterior French drains, and sump pump systems tailored to the property’s needs.
How does drainage installation benefit property owners? Proper drainage helps maintain a dry basement, protects property value, and minimizes potential repair costs over time.
